TECHNICAL DESCRIPTION
The Shtrikh Contact system is designed for marking large objects or fixed structures that cannot be placed under the scanning head of a stationary marker. When marking, the device is held manually on the object.
Shtrikh Contact is a compact laser radiation delivery system that allows the operator to easily process various products made of a wide range of different materials.
The fiber laser installed in the system in combination with the galvanometric scanner system provides high-quality product marking, and does not require special maintenance and water cooling.
Features:
- Due to its compact size and low weight, Shtrikh Contact makes it possible to easily mark large objects and apply marking in hard-to-reach places
- The device is convenient and safe to use. It is equipped with a stop designed to position the marking head relative to the object and to protect the operator from laser radiation
- The system is equipped with a sensor for checking the presence of the object in the marking area. When there is no object in the processing zone, the laser radiation is blocked
- Within the processing area, there are protective filters for better visibility, and illumination is provided for easier and more convenient positioning of the marking head
- The system makes it possible to print highly detailed raster and vector images, linear and two-dimensional barcodes, and to apply micro-marking including machine-readable micro-marking onto various industrial products, and also onto the parts of the machines and mechanisms
- The device management is easy and reliable. The system can be optionally equipped with an additional touch screen with a simple control interface
TECHNICAL CHARACTERISTICS
|
Laser system |
|
|
Laser type |
diode-pumped fiber pulsed ytterbium laser |
|
Wavelength |
1.05 – 1.07 μm |
|
Peak power |
up to 10 kW |
|
Mean power |
20, 50 W |
|
Pulse repetition rate |
20 – 1000 kHz (for a 20 W laser) 50 – 500 kHz (for a 50 W laser) |
|
Laser resource |
more than 50 000 working hours |
|
Cooling |
air |
|
General characteristics |
|
|
Engraving modes |
raster, vector, mixed |
|
Engraving resolution: - objective lens 50 mm - objective lens 120 mm - objective lens 173 mm |
2000 dpi 1800 dpi 1250 dpi |
|
Software resolution |
up to 10000 dpi |
|
Power supply |
single-phase, 220 V |
|
Power consumption (without PC and ventilation) |
not more than 800 W |
|
Control |
by means of a PC with a Windows-compatible software package installed |
|
Option |
touch screen monitor |
SOFTWARE
The system delivery set includes the device control software with a simple and convenient graphical user interface.
Main software features:
- ensuring compatibility with the main graphic formats (BMP, GIF, JPG, TIFF, PNG and others)
- import of tasks from the most popular graphics editors, such as Corel Draw, Adobe Photoshop, Adobe Illustrator
- formation of technological parameters of marking in program mode
- control of the marking process - ability to start and stop the task execution
- visual display of the main parameters of marked objects with the ability to quickly edit those parameters
- program generation of the following barcode types: Code EAN-13, Code 128, Code 39, Code 93
- backup and import of settings
